Friday the thirteenth conjures images of various scenarios to be avoided at all costs!
Cracks in sidewalks, ladders, and black cats are among the more popular ones named in rhymes.
Who wants to tempt fate by stepping on a crack which could cause one’s mother’s back to break, or have an accident occur by walking under a ladder. And who looks for a black cat’s path to cross, especially on this particular day.
Now I can definitely see a problem that could occur should one cross paths with a black panther on the trail!
However, people who were born on the thirteenth, especially those who entered this world on a Friday, have nothing to fear, and in fact might consider this to be a very fortunate day. Lucky you! And Happy Birthday!
Most people learned a few superstitions as children that they might still carry with them into adulthood.
Friday the thirteenth might be the purr…fect day to test their validity, if you dare!
